Brassai Graffiti Hideoki Hagiwara they all have a deeperFirst edition of Brassai Graffiti (1993). Large format hardback in very good condition. Wear to outer jacket and tears have been repaired with archival tape. Spine is still in tact and sturdy. Text in French. Please see photos for reference. About Brassai had been planning a book of his photographs of Parisian graffiti since the early 1930s, likening the images to documentation of urban cave drawings left behind by an extinct culture.
